I’ve been reading and re-reading the school of pipsology but I’m still having trouble learning to calculate pips. Lets say I bought GBP/USD at 1.63583 and sold it at 1.64500.
How do I figure out the loss or gain in pips?

um…1.64500 - 1.63583 = 917 but…the fifth digit in platforms that have moved to it is a pipette, so it’d be 91.7 pips minus whatever spread you paid.
